Water-soluble QDs Quantum Dots

 


Due to its special spectrochemical property, Qdots enables simultaneous detection of multiple components of bio-molecules. Therefore, it will have prosperous application in the fields of  biochemistry, molecular biology, cell biology, genetics, proteomics, drug screening, cell imaging, immunoassay, in vivo imaging, diagnosis and treatment of tumors, and interaction of biological macromolecules etc.
